Quebec Export-Import Laws and Regulations: What You Need to Know

When it comes to conducting international trade, understanding the laws and Regulations governing exports and imports is crucial. In Quebec, as in other Canadian provinces, there are specific rules that businesses must follow when engaging in cross-border commerce. Whether you are looking to export Quebec-made products to global markets or import goods into the province, it is essential to be aware of the legal framework that governs these activities. Export Regulations in Quebec: Exporting goods from Quebec is subject to various regulations aimed at promoting fair trade practices and ensuring compliance with international agreements. Key aspects of Quebec's export regulations include: - Export Control List: Certain goods and technologies are subject to export controls to prevent their misuse or proliferation. Businesses must consult the Export Control List to determine if their products are subject to any restrictions or licensing requirements. - Export Permits: In some cases, businesses may need to obtain an export permit from the Canadian government to export specific goods. The type of permit required will depend on the nature of the goods being exported and the destination country. - Trade Agreements: Quebec businesses benefit from international trade agreements that facilitate export activities by reducing tariffs and promoting market access. Understanding these agreements can help businesses take advantage of preferential trade terms. Import Regulations in Quebec: Importing goods into Quebec is also governed by a set of regulations designed to ensure the safety, quality, and compliance of imported products. Key aspects of Quebec's import regulations include: - Customs Duties: Importing goods into Quebec may be subject to customs duties, which are taxes levied on imported goods. It is important for businesses to calculate and budget for these duties when importing products. - Product Safety Regulations: Imported goods must comply with Quebec's product safety regulations to protect consumers from potential harm. Businesses should ensure that imported products meet all relevant safety standards. - Tariff Classification: Determining the correct tariff classification for imported goods is crucial, as it affects the duty rate applied to the products. Businesses must accurately classify their imported goods to avoid potential penalties or delays at the border. Compliance and Enforcement: To ensure compliance with export and import regulations, businesses in Quebec must familiarize themselves with the applicable laws and regulations. Failure to comply with these rules can result in penalties, fines, or even the seizure of goods. By staying informed and proactive, businesses can navigate the complexities of international trade while minimizing risks and maximizing opportunities. In conclusion, Quebec export-import laws and regulations play a critical role in governing cross-border trade activities. Businesses engaged in export or import activities must understand and comply with these regulations to operate legally and effectively in the global marketplace. By staying up-to-date on export controls, import requirements, and compliance obligations, Quebec businesses can successfully expand their reach and thrive in the competitive world of international trade.
